On existence and global attractivity of periodic solutions of nonlinear delay differential equations
Consider the delay differential equation with a forcing term \[\tag{\(\ast\)} x'(t)=-f(t,x(t))+g(t,x(t-\tau ))+r(t), \quad t \geq 0\] where \(f(t,x): [0,\infty) \times [0,\infty) \to \mathbb{R}\), \(g(t,x): [0,\infty) \times [0,\infty) \to [0,\infty)\) are continuous functions and \(\omega\)-pe...
